The Evolution of Hair Styling
The journey of hair styling tools began long before the dawn of modern technology. Historically, tools such as manual combs and primitive heat sources were the norm. However, the landscape began changing significantly in the late 20th century with the introduction of electrical hair tools. Initial innovations like curling wands and blow dryers were groundbreaking, allowing for styles and techniques that were previously impossible.
As technology progressed, so did the understanding of hair health. The development of heated styling tools with adjustable temperatures, moisture-retaining technologies, and materials like ceramic and tourmaline revolutionized styling. Brands like Dyson and Bio Ionic have further pushed the boundaries by coupling heat styling with hair health, focusing on providing tools that not only style but also nurture the hair.

How to Choose the Right Hair Tool
Assessing Your Hair Type and Needs
Choosing the right hair tool begins with a clear assessment of your hair type and styling needs. Different hair textures, lengths, and conditions require specific tools for optimal results:
- Fine or Thin Hair: Look for tools with adjustable heat settings to prevent damage. Consider using heated brushes or blow-dryers with volumizing capabilities.
- Thick or Coarse Hair: Opt for high-heat tools that can handle thicker locks, such as powerful irons or dryers equipped with ionic technology.
- Curly or Textured Hair: Seek out versatile tools that offer multiple styling options, allowing you to enhance your natural curls while also providing smooth styling opportunities.

Best Practices for Using Hair Tools
Techniques for Safe Use
Using hair tools safely requires specific techniques to minimize potential damage:
- Temperature Control: Always adjust the temperature according to hair type; lower heat for fine hair and higher heat for thicker textures.
- Sectioning: Divide hair into sections for easier styling; this approach maintains control and prevents random pulling.
- Distance: Maintain a proper distance from the scalp to prevent burns and excessive heat exposure, especially when using curling wands and flat irons.
Maintaining and Caring for Your Tools
Proper maintenance of hair tools extends their lifespan and ensures optimal performance. Here are some best practices:
- Cleaning: Regularly wipe down plates and barrels with a damp cloth to remove product buildup that could affect performance.
- Storage: Store tools properly, away from moisture and extreme temperatures, to prevent damage.
- Cord Management: Avoid tangling by ensuring cords are stored neatly; twisting and bending can lead to frayed wiring.
Avoiding Common Styling Mistakes
To further enhance your styling results, recognize and avoid these common mistakes:
- Overheating: Excessive heat leads to damage; always opt for the lowest effective temperature.
- Skipping Heat Protectant: Always use heat protectant sprays or serums before styling to minimize damage.
- Using Tools on Wet Hair: Unless designed, avoid using heat tools on wet hair to prevent frying your strands.
